Collaborative Browser

The Collaborative Browser is a shared interface for many users. This project focuses on the design of intuitive environments that offer proper affordances, not smart users with extensive planning and reflection modules to accomplish complex tasks. Thus, if an incorrect action is chosen, it is not the user's fault. Rather, it is the environment's fault for not affording an appropriate action space.

To run the shell

go run ./cmd/shell/shell.go -url scholar.google.com

This will start the shell with the starting location at https://scholar.google.com/. To interact with the browser or to see the changes visually, run:

go run ./cmd/shell/shell.go -url scholar.google.com -headful

Built-in commands:

  • help: prints some usage instructions
  • headful: if the current browser is running headless, open the headful representation
  • log: logs the current browser and trajectory to the specified log path
  • exit: gracefully exits the shell

Markdown Browser

The Markdown Browser is an example of a text browser. It uses virtual IDs to enable textual users to select elements. Virtual IDs provide a 1-to-1 mapping between input boxes, buttons, links, and other elements that may useful to select.
